Index index by Group index by Distribution index by Vendor index by creation date index by Name Mirrors Help Search

ipmitool-1.8.19.13.gbe11d94-2.1 RPM for s390x

From OpenSuSE Ports Tumbleweed for s390x

Name: ipmitool Distribution: openSUSE:Factory:zSystems
Version: 1.8.19.13.gbe11d94 Vendor: openSUSE
Release: 2.1 Build date: Fri Nov 10 12:22:19 2023
Group: System/Management Build host: s390zl23
Size: 6010879 Source RPM: ipmitool-1.8.19.13.gbe11d94-2.1.src.rpm
Packager: https://bugs.opensuse.org
Url: https://github.com/ipmitool/ipmitool
Summary: Utility for IPMI Control
This package contains a utility for interfacing with devices that
support the Intelligent Platform Management Interface specification.
IPMI is an open standard for machine health, inventory, and remote
power control.

This utility can communicate with IPMI-enabled devices through either a
kernel driver such as OpenIPMI or over the RMCP LAN protocol defined in
the IPMI specification.  IPMIv2 adds support for encrypted LAN
communications and remote Serial-over-LAN functionality.

It provides commands for reading the Sensor Data Repository (SDR) and
displaying sensor values, displaying the contents of the System Event
Log (SEL), printing Field Replaceable Unit (FRU) information, reading
and setting LAN configuration, and chassis power control.

Provides

Requires

License

BSD-3-Clause

Changelog

* Tue Oct 31 2023 Thomas Renninger <trenn@suse.de>
  - bsc#1216556 L3: ipmitool: Unsupported LAN Parameter
      lookup error SLE15 SP4+
    Fix regression introduced by 351dad24a26f56580ba6
    lan: Add processing of get/set specific CCs:
    https://github.com/ipmitool/ipmitool/pull/388
    https://github.com/ipmitool/ipmitool/pull/389
    Be aware: Even the pullrequest is open for a while, this patch is not
    integrated in latest mainstream master branch.
    A    lanp-Fix-error-response-from-Unsupported-Parameter-lookup.patch.txt
    M    enterprise-numbers
* Mon Jul 24 2023 trenn@suse.de
  - Fix: ipmitool duplicates the timestamp (bsc#1213390)
    A    Fix-time-format-for-sel-list-v.patch
  - Remove: Make-IANA-PEN-download-configurable (is mainline)
    D 0006-Make-IANA-PEN-download-configurable-fix-uninitalized.patch
  - Update to version 1.8.19.13.gbe11d94:
    * configure.ac: allow disabling registry downloads
    * lan: channel: Fix set alert on/off
    * make: use correct docdir variable provided by autotools
    * Do not require the IANA PEN registry file
    * configure.ac: fix readline static build
    * Update github actions for modern OSes
    * Update macos target name in github actions
    * delloem: Fix the unalign bug in arm64
    * lanplus: Realloc the msg if the payload_length gets updated
    * fru print: Add area checksum verification
    * fru: Add decoder for multirec system mgmt records
    * Fix enterprise-numbers URL
    * Update issue templates
* Wed Sep 07 2022 trenn@suse.de
  - Update to version 1.8.19.0.g19d7878:
    * Release Version 1.8.19
    * Cast type before the left shift
    * sel: Fix the deasserted thresholds inequality
* Tue May 10 2022 moritz.kodytek@suse.com
  - Update to version 1.8.18.249.g4d25a93:
    * man: Update the text for -C option
    * chassis restart_cause: Add new causes
    * sel: Remove redundant "Reserve SEL"
    * sdr: Fix modifier unit
    * Refactor bridging level detection to dedicated function
    * Fix double bridge detection in get_max_(req|rsp)_data_size()
* Wed Aug 11 2021 trenn@suse.de
  - Update to version 1.8.18.238.gb7adc1d:
    * ipmi_mc: Fix the IPM_DEV_FWREV1_MAJOR_MASK
  - Use %{?systemd_ordering} instead of %{?systemd_requires}
* Thu Jul 08 2021 trenn@suse.de
  - Update to version 1.8.18+git20210622.11c7605:
    * Fix codefactor-io / CodeFactor warnings
    * Use /run instead of /var/run
    * oem: Update product IDs for YADRO
    * lan: Add processing of get/set specific CCs
    * lan: Refactor pointer style
    * doc: update lanplus doc to reflect default cipher suite change
    * ekanalyzer: Fix internal use area off-by-one bug
    * ekanalyzer frushow: Fix internal area size calc
    * sel: Fix "power supply inactive" flag offset
    * free: Fix implicit function declarations
    * Convert line endings to LF
  - Update source file:
    M    enterprise-numbers
  - Adopt to latest sources:
    M    0003-Cleanup-and-compiler-issues-only-no-functional-chang.patch
  - Remove mainline patches:
    D    0007-bsc#1175328-check-for-correct-fd.patch
    D    0008-bsc#1181063-dont-parametrize-pidfile-name.patch
    D    Use-run-instead-of-var-run.patch
    D    lanplus-don-t-retry-pre-session-Get-cipher-suites.patch
  - Config file in /etc must not be executable
    /etc/bmc-snmp-proxy
  - Enhance _service file to always get latest sources and get the
    version correctly parsed
* Tue May 25 2021 Thomas Renninger <trenn@suse.de>
  - Correct /etc/ipmievd config file to point to the new pidfile in /run
    not /var/run
* Wed Apr 28 2021 Thomas Renninger <trenn@suse.de>
  - Use /run instead of /var/run (bsc#1185162)
    A Use-run-instead-of-var-run.patch
    Be aware that the patch has been submitted mainstream, therefore
    the git hash tag, but may not have been accepted.
* Wed Feb 03 2021 Thomas Renninger <trenn@suse.de>
  - Fixes (bsc#1179133) lanplus: hanging on getting cipher suites for 10 seconds
    A lanplus-don-t-retry-pre-session-Get-cipher-suites.patch
* Thu Jan 28 2021 Josef Möllers <josef.moellers@suse.com>
  - Do not append the device number to the PIDFILE pathname
    as this will confuse systemd.
    [bsc#1181063, 0008-bsc#1181063-dont-parametrize-pidfile-name.patch]
* Thu Jan 28 2021 Josef Möllers <josef.moellers@suse.com>
  - When really starting the daemon, in lib/helper.c::ipmi_start_daemon()
    stdin/stdout/stderr are redirected to /dev/null and this is checked
    but the check for stderr tests for STDOUT_FILENO. This is, most
    likely, a copy-paste error.
    [bsc#1175328, 0007-bsc#1175328-check-for-correct-fd.patch]
* Wed Sep 23 2020 Klaus Kämpf <kkaempf@suse.com>
  - clean up patches
    rename fwum_enhance_output.patch
    to 0001-Enhance-fwum-output.patch
    rename fix_file_permissions.patch
    to 0002-Fix-file-permissions.patch
    rename several_more_compile_fixes.patch
    to 0003-Cleanup-and-compiler-issues-only-no-functional-chang.patch
    rename ipmitool_adjust_suse_paths.patch
    to 0004-Adjust-SUSE-paths.patch
    rename hpm_x_compatibility_msg_is_debug_only.patch
    to 0005-HPM-x-compatibility-message-is-DEBUG-only.patch
    rename autotools_define_DOWNLOAD.diff
    to 0006-Make-IANA-PEN-download-configurable-fix-uninitalized.patch
* Wed Sep 23 2020 kkaempf@suse.com
  - Update to version 1.8.18+git20200916.1245aaa387dc:
    * fru: Fix crashes on 6-bit ASCII strings
    * Refix 6e037d6bfbbb93b349c8ca331ebde03a837f76bf
    * oem: Add product ID for YADRO VEGMAN
    * configure.ac: add '--location' for curl to follow location
    * configure.ac: replace '-#' by '--progress-bar' with curl
    * log: refix 16f937a1: Add missing header changes
    * Add version info to debug output
    * doc, ci: Fix an error in package name for Windows
    * doc: Fix a small typo in INSTALL
    * RPM support: updated spec file changelog
* Tue Feb 11 2020 Ismail Dönmez <idonmez@suse.com>
  - Don't hardcode /usr but use rpm variables
* Mon Feb 10 2020 trenn@suse.de
  - bsc#1163026
  - CVE-2020-5208
  - Use license macro for COPYING, instead of doc
  - Add ChangeLog mainline log to docs for shorter
    obs changelogs. This will be the last more detailed
    changelog, due to more important buffer overflow patches.
    Otherwise this changelog will not include (mainline) changes
    anymore.
  - Update to version 1.8.18+git20200204.7ccea28:
    * fru, sdr: Fix id_string buffer overflows
    * lanp: Fix buffer overflows in get_lan_param_select
    * channel: Fix buffer overflow
    * session: Fix buffer overflow in ipmi_get_session_info
    * fru: Fix buffer overflow in ipmi_spd_print_fru
    * fru: Fix buffer overflow vulnerabilities
    * chassis: bootmbox: Refix 62a04390
    * configure: Drop requirement for curses et. al libs
  - Add a configure option to disable IANA PEN database internet download
    A    autotools_define_DOWNLOAD.diff
    D    create_pen_list_from_local_file.patch
  - New pen database:
    M    enterprise-numbers
  - Patches adjusted to latest mainline code:
    M    fix_file_permissions.patch
    M    ipmitool_adjust_suse_paths.patch
    M    several_more_compile_fixes.patch

Files

/etc/exchange-bmc-os-info
/etc/ipmievd
/usr/bin/ipmitool
/usr/lib/systemd/system/exchange-bmc-os-info.service
/usr/lib/systemd/system/ipmievd.service
/usr/sbin/exchange-bmc-os-info
/usr/sbin/ipmievd
/usr/sbin/rcexchange-bmc-os-info
/usr/sbin/rcipmievd
/usr/share/doc/packages/ipmitool
/usr/share/doc/packages/ipmitool/AUTHORS
/usr/share/doc/packages/ipmitool/ChangeLog
/usr/share/doc/packages/ipmitool/README
/usr/share/ipmitool
/usr/share/ipmitool/oem_ibm_sel_map
/usr/share/licenses/ipmitool
/usr/share/licenses/ipmitool/COPYING
/usr/share/man/man1/ipmitool.1.gz
/usr/share/man/man8/ipmievd.8.gz
/usr/share/misc/enterprise-numbers


Generated by rpm2html 1.8.1

Fabrice Bellet, Sat Mar 9 12:50:11 2024